Question 652: Which is the correct order in an evolutionary sequence for the following plants groups?
Options:
A) Bacteria → ferns → algae → mosses → seed plants
B) Bacteria → ferns → mosses → algae → seed plants
C) Bacteria → algae → mosses → ferns → seed plants
D) Bacteria → mosses → algae → ferns → seed plants
Show Answer
The correct answer is C .

Question 653: interveinal chlorosis is normally associated with the deficiency of
Options:
A) magnesium
B) potassium
C) iron
D) calcium
Show Answer
The correct answer is A .

Question 657: Which of the following is NOT a function of the liver?
Options:
A) Regulation of blood sugar
B) Storage of iron
C) Formation of bile
D) Breakdown of excess amino acids
E) Excretion of urea from the blood
Show Answer
The correct answer is E .

Question 659: Which of the following is true of small pox?
Options:
A) It is transmitted by bacteria
B) It can effectively be controlled with antibiotics
C) It can effectively be controlled by vaccination
D) It is a water-borne infection
Show Answer
The correct answer is C .
-
Question 660: The vein which returns blood from the head and arms to the heart is called
Options:
A) aorta
B) inferior vena cava
C) superior vena cava
D) pulmonary vein
E) pulmonary artery
Show Answer
The correct answer is C .
